Preparation Tips

1

Use Visual Aids and Flashcards

For Class 1 students, visual learning is highly effective. Use colourful charts, pictures, and flashcards to introduce new concepts like different types of plants, animals, or body parts. This helps in better retention.

2

Encourage Real-World Observation

Connect EVS concepts to daily life. Ask students to observe plants in their garden, identify family members, or point out sources of water. This makes learning relatable and practical.

3

Make Learning Interactive and Fun

Incorporate games, storytelling, and role-playing into lessons. For example, act out good habits or discuss how different animals move. This keeps young learners engaged and motivated.

4

Focus on Vocabulary Building

Help students learn and spell key EVS terms like 'roots', 'stem', 'wild', 'domestic', 'healthy', 'safe'. Regular practice with fill-in-the-blanks helps reinforce these words.

5

Practice Drawing and Labelling

Simple drawing and labelling exercises (e.g., parts of a plant, members of a family) improve fine motor skills and reinforce understanding of concepts. Provide outlines for them to fill in initially.

6

Regular Revision of Basic Concepts

Frequent, short revision sessions are more effective than long, infrequent ones. Revisit previously learned topics to ensure concepts are deeply ingrained before moving on.

7

Foster Curiosity and Questioning

Encourage students to ask 'why' and 'how' questions about their environment. This develops critical thinking and a deeper interest in the subject.

Chapter-Wise Preparation Strategies for ICSE Class 1 Environmental Studies

A structured chapter-wise preparation strategy is crucial for ICSE Class 1 Environmental Studies, ensuring comprehensive coverage and deep understanding. For chapters like 'My Body and Senses', tutors should use interactive methods, asking students to point to body parts and describe their functions. Practical activities like identifying objects by touch or smell can make learning engaging. For 'My Family and Home', encourage students to talk about their family members and their roles, fostering a sense of belonging and community.

When teaching 'Plants Around Us' and 'Animals Around Us', utilize visual aids such as flashcards, pictures, and even real-life examples during nature walks, if possible. Focus on simple classifications like big/small plants, wild/domestic animals, and their basic needs. For 'Our Environment' (covering air, water, weather), emphasize the importance of clean air and water through simple experiments or stories. Finally, for 'Good Habits and Safety', reinforce concepts through daily routines and role-playing scenarios. The key is to connect concepts to the child's immediate experiences, making abstract ideas concrete and relatable. Common Mistakes in ICSE Class 1 EVS and How Tutors Can Help Avoid Them

Young learners often make specific mistakes in ICSE Class 1 Environmental Studies, which tutors can preemptively address. One common error is misidentification or confusion between similar concepts. For instance, a child might confuse a shrub with a herb, or a wild animal with a pet. Tutors can combat this by using clear, distinct visual aids and providing multiple examples for each category. Repetitive practice with 'circle the correct one' or 'match the following' questions can greatly help.

Another frequent mistake is incomplete or vague answers to short questions. Class 1 students might struggle to articulate their thoughts fully. Encourage them to use complete sentences, even if simple, and practice answering 'what,' 'where,' and 'who' questions directly. Difficulty with drawing and labelling is also common, as fine motor skills are still developing. Provide tracing exercises or ask them to label pre-drawn diagrams first. Lack of understanding of cause-and-effect (e.g., why we need clean water) can also lead to incorrect answers. Explain concepts through simple stories or real-life scenarios.
